Understanding Campaign Finance Data
Campaign finance data in the United States is regulated by the Federal Election Commission (FEC). All federal candidates -- including those running for President, U.S. Senate, and U.S. House of Representatives -- are required to file periodic financial reports disclosing their campaign contributions and expenditures.
Key terms used in campaign finance reporting include:
- Total Raised (Receipts): The total amount of money received by the campaign from all sources, including individual donors, PACs, party committees, and candidate self-funding.
- Total Spent (Disbursements): The total amount of money the campaign has spent on operations, advertising, payroll, travel, and other campaign activities.
- Cash on Hand: The amount of money remaining in the campaign's accounts after subtracting expenditures from receipts. This represents available resources for future spending.
- Individual Contributions: Donations from individual citizens, subject to contribution limits set by FEC regulations.
- PAC Contributions: Donations from Political Action Committees, which pool contributions from members to support candidates who share their policy interests.
- Party Contributions: Funds provided by national, state, or local party committees to support their party's candidates.
- Candidate Self-Funding: Personal funds contributed or loaned to the campaign by the candidate themselves. Self-funding is not subject to the same contribution limits as outside donations.
